UFC Gym signs deal to enter Russian fitness market
POSTED 24 Apr 2019 . BY Tom Walker
RFG plans to open 55 UFC Gym clubs across Russia

I'm sure that UFC Gym clubs operated by RFG will be popular, especially among the young
– Olga Sloutsker
Franchise operator UFC Gym will enter the Russian fitness market this year.

The US-based chain – a brand extension of the world’s largest mixed martial arts organization, The Ultimate Fighting Championship (UFC) – has signed a franchise agreement with Russian Fitness Group (RFG) to open 55 clubs across the country.

RFG is the market leader in the premium and luxury segments in Russia and already manages a large chain of fitness clubs under the ‘World Class’ brand.

The UFC partnership agreement comes six months after RFG received investment from a consortium of investors to help it grow its business in Russia, the CIS countries and Europe.

The consortium – which consists of Russian Direct Investment Fund (RDIF), Russia’s sovereign wealth fund; Abu Dhabi’s Mubadala Investment Company; and other Middle Eastern investment funds – has acquired a 22.5 per cent stake in RFG from VTB Capital.

“Since the opening of the first World Class fitness club 25 years ago, we've been bringing the best of the world’s fitness industry, the most advanced equipment, and trendiest programmes," said Olga Sloutsker, RFG chair.

"In line with our mission, RFG is happy to offer Russians a new kind of training by UFC Gym. I'm sure that UFC Gym clubs operated by RFG will be popular, especially among the young, and we will do our best to make these training methods available in terms of cost.”

Andre Gromkovski, vice president of UFC Russia, added that the deal will strengthen the group's foothold in the country.

"The launch of UFC Gym is a very important step towards the development of the UFC brand in Russia,” said Gromkovski.

“In addition to live events, the UFC TV channel, YouTube channel, and consumer goods, our fans will now have the opportunity to live the UFC lifestyle every day.”

Since its launch in 2009, UFC Gym has opened more than 150 locations in 28 countries across the Americas, Australia, Europe, the Middle East and Asia.

UFC Gym offers three formats – Signature, Core and Class – offering members the choice of full-range of functional fitness classes, group and private MMA training, group fitness, personal and group dynamic performance-based training, plus MMA youth programming.
